#178183 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#178183 is composed of 9% red, 50.6% green and 51.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 82.4% cyan, 1.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 48.6% black. It has a hue angle of 181.1 degrees, a saturation of 70.1% and a lightness of 30.2%. #178183 color hex could be obtained by blending #2effff with #000307. Closest websafe color is: #009999.

#178183 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#178183 has RGB values of R:23, G:129, B:131 and CMYK values of C:0.82, M:0.02, Y:0, K:0.49. Its decimal value is 1540483.
